Good To Know

Private Colosseum Tour With Gladiator Arena Floor, Forum and Palatine Hill - Good To Know

  • The private Colosseum tour lasts approximately 3 hours and includes visits to the Colosseum, Gladiator Arena Floor, Roman Forum, and Palatine Hill.
  • The meeting point for the tour is in front of Cafe/Restaurant Angelino ai Fori at Largo Corrado Ricci, 43a.
  • Participants are advised to wear comfortable walking shoes and bring water.
  • Valid passport or ID documentation is required for entry, and the name on the booking must match the ID presented. It is important to notify the tour organizers of any mobility concerns and failure to provide proper documentation may result in denied entry.
